Motor Car Rides
The popular motor car rides will again be offered giving visitors a chance to take a short trip on these cute little self-propelled inspection cars.  Originally used by the railroads to inspect track, these cars were replaced in the past decade by pick-up truck outfitted with railroad wheels.

CAB RIDES AVAILABLE

Have you ever thought about what it would be like to ride in the cab of a diesel locomotive?  Cab rides are available for purchase at $10.00 per person / per segment and are in addition to the regular ticket price.  Cab rides are available on a first come first served basis and limited to 2 persons per trip segment.  Cab rides are sold in segments of approximately 30 minutes of each run and persons may purchase more than one segment. 

Available Trip Segments are:

  • Spooner to Trego Jct. - Locomotive is backing up

  • Trego Jct. to Spooner - Locomotive is leading train

Cab riders should wear long pants, closed toe shoes or boots and preferably not white clothing.  WGNR is not responsible for any stains on Cab Rider's clothing.
